What objections to the constitution, as it was written and discussed in 1787, does George Mason point out?
katovenus [111]

Answer:

George Mason's primary objection to the Constitution was the absence of a bill of rights. He not only refused to sign the document at the convention, he hotly fought against it during Virginia ratification, despite promises by James Madison and others to add a bill of rights in the first congress.
